UPDATE: What Would You Like to See Replacing Rite Aid?

In your dream Encino, what would be at the corner of Ventura and Haskell?

UPDATE February 22: The votes are in! I'd like to thank so many of you for your emails and comments about what you would like to see taking the place of the old Rite Aid at 15630 Ventura at Haskell.

Many Encino Patch readers wrote that they wished for the return of Barnes & Noble, ideally as a two-story store (the current building is a single floor).

A couple of you wished that Island's restaurant would return to the neighborhood (Patch reported on the closure of its Encino location last November).

Other suggestions included a Trader Joes or a Whole Foods, a coffee shop, a Stone Fire Grill, a crafting studio and a children's indoor play area. For a complete list of suggestions, read the comments below, and feel free to add your own!

The old Rite Aid at 15630 Ventura Boulevard and Haskell closed its doors last year. According to the Encino Chamber of Commerce, there are no immediate proposals in the works by businesses looking to occupy the space.

What would you like to see open in the new location. Another pharmacy? A restaurant? A clothing store? Dare we say it, the return of Barnes and Noble?
